Medicare Anyone?

I was wondering if anyone else here has Medicare and any suggestions on how we can make sure they pay for it and not give us a hard time?

I don't know where the surgery can be done but I just got a notice from Medicare that lapband surgery is cleared for

Patients above 35 BMI and one comorbidity....Yeah!:clap2:

There was a report about this on our news last night. It's nice that the government is doing this and the neat thing is that the insurance companies usually follow suit and allow for coverages that Medicare allows.
